Une vulnérabilité a été corrigée dans ISC DHCP. Elle concerne un déni de service qui est provoquée lorsque l'on réduit le temps d'expiration d'un bail IPv6 actif.

Solution

Se référer au bulletin de sécurité de l'éditeur pour l'obtention des correctifs (cf. section Documentation).

ISC DHCP versions 4.1.x et 4.2.x.

Les versions 4.0 peuvent également être affectées mais ne sont plus maintenues.
